The Russian Defense Ministry is said to be checking on information, claiming that Abu Bakr Al Baghdadi, the leader of ISIS, was reportedly killed in a Russia-led airstrike in Syria.
According to the reports, the Russian Su-34 jet and an Su-35 multirole fighter carried out several airstrikes in the vicinity of Raqqa, the main stronghold of ISIS, located in northern Syria, on May 28th, the ministry said.
The strikes allegedly targeted a meeting of high-profile ISIS officials, with Al Baghdadi himself reportedly being present.
“According to information that is being checked through various channels, IS leader Ibrahim Abu-Bakr al-Baghdadi, who was killed as a result of the strike, was also present at the meeting,” Russian Defense Ministry said in a statement.
